Blue Cross Blue Shield of Arizona Invests $10 Million in Fight against Opioid Misuse and Substance Use Disorder
Blue Cross Blue Shield of Arizona (BCBSAZ) joined Governor Doug Ducey yesterday to launch Mobilize AZ, a multi-faceted program to address the misuse of opioids and other substances and reduce overdose-related deaths in Arizona. McDonald’s and Franchisees Investing Approximately $120 Million in Arizona To Modernize More Than 200 Local Restaurants in 2018 & 2019
Yesterday, McDonald’s announced that the company and its franchisees are investing approximately $120 million in Arizona throughout 2018 and 2019 on the construction and modernization of more than 200 McDonald’s restaurants, transforming the customer experience inside and outside the restaurant. Lyft Announces Round Up and Donate In-App Feature Benefiting Phoenix Children’s Hospital
Lyft, the fastest-growing rideshare company in the U.S., is now giving Valley residents the ability to “round up” their fare for a local cause. Starting today, the Round Up & Donate feature inside the Lyft app will allow passengers to have their fare rounded up to the nearest dollar and the difference donated to Phoenix Children’s Hospital. YAM Properties Announces Purchase of Westgate Entertainment District
YAM Properties LLC announced today that they have closed on the purchase of the Westgate Entertainment District from iStar Inc. Details of the sale were not disclosed. The 76-acre site, located in Glendale, includes 533,000 square feet of current retail, office and residential space. Tempe Chamber Turns 110 Years Old!
The Tempe Chamber of Commerce is celebrating 110 years of service to Tempe’s business community. CyrusOne Purchases Nearly 70 Acres in Mesa, Arizona, for Development of Second Major Data Center Campus in the State
CyrusOne (NASDAQ: CONE), a premier global data center REIT, today announced it purchased 68.227 acres in Mesa, Arizona for the development of a new data center cloud campus for the Fortune 1000.
